On Sun, Dec 12, 2004 at 01:22:33PM +0000, Leonard Chatagnier wrote: > Trying to upgrade to Sarge and discovered that on my last reinstall of > woody that I switched the partition sizes on /var and /home. Now /var > is too small to hold packages when doing apt-get dist-upgrade. My > question is: Can I resize the partitions without losing data? I have > the Woody 7 CD install CD's and no Partition Magic. > > Please copy any response to [EMAIL PROTECTED] as I can't cope with all > the lists messages when subscribed. > Thanks, > Leonard Chatagnier > Hi Leonard, The soultion is to create a seperate partition for "/var/cache/apt". This can be on the same HD or a new one. Then you add the info to /etc/fstab. -Kev -- counter.li.org #238656 -- goto counter.li.org and be counted!
